Why is Corporate Volunteerism important?

Studies have shown that if employees frequently participate in company-sponsored volunteer programs, they are more likely to feel a strong connection and sense of belonging at work.  

It is becoming increasingly more important to employees, stockholders, and customers that companies are good corporate citizens by making decisions and investments in the communities in which their employees live and work, and all over the world.
  
From a Fortune 500 Company to a small start up, volunteerism creates a discernible difference for companies interested in driving the "double bottom line", and making both a business and a social return.
